Von Miller had 70 million guranteed in his deal..

Yes and no. He had $42 million guaranteed at signing he had $18.5 more guaranteed n March of this year. He has $9 million more guaranteed on 3rd day of league year in 2018. His last two years are club options which if exercised a portion totalling $13 million more guaranteed becomes guaranteed.

Vinny mentions "plenty more on conversions" which could mean a situation just like Vons deal. Vinny is making it sound a lot like Vons deal imo.
